Invitation for 11th DUTCH RUN: May 18-21, 2018 : Elspeet
This year we will be in the province Gelderland and mostly in the wooded part the Veluwe. The runs will be held on Saturday 19th and Sunday 20th (Whit Sunday). We will travel mainly on small and quiet roads, have coffee and lunch now and then, and we will visit small towns and hamlets. We will make several stops: to see or use something (we can ask you to pay us some fees for those on Friday) and furthermore to meet each other. We have started our work for the days and still have a lot do, but we will be ready in May!
Again we have found a small hotel with about 30 rooms (22 for us), this time in the middle of the woods. The place has enough parking place for threewheelers and tow cars/trailers. We stay in hotel Stakenberg, Stakenberg 86, 8075 RH Elspeet (about 10 km North West of Apeldoorn), tel. 0031 (0) 577 491 271; e-mail: [email protected]. We have arranged a fixed price for the days and they gave us 20 rooms in option TILL MARCH 15th. Notes: we expect that all 20 rooms will be sold in short time and full is full. Threewheelers up to 5 forward gears are welcome.
Bookings must be made DIRECTLY to the hotel. Please use the code: MORGAN OLDTIMER WEEKEND. Arranged prices for the weekend: Euro 258,35 for 1 person and Euro 366,70 for 2 persons. Included are room, breakfast, three course dinner/buffet on 3 evenings and tax. The hotel can charge you for no show: see www.khn.nl/uvh-en and look under individuals.
Please inform us too and give us the REGISTRATION number of your threewheeler + your FIRST NAME(S) by e-mail: [email protected] when you have booked, so we know who are coming and what we have to do for further arrangements. We are looking forward again to meet you!!

I am contacting you with an invitation. It would be greatly appreciated if you and your members would consider attending this years Coventry Motofest. This is an invitation to come and display your bikes at the country’s largest free to attend automotive festival. It takes place in the heart of the city on the first weekend of June. We have static displays from classic car and motorcycles clubs and owners in the open spaces of the city centre. There is also live action and demonstrations on a section of closed ring road. This year see the event have real racing in the form of timed trials around a street circuit. There is also a live action arena with drifting and other enthusiastic demonstrations. In fact we have something for everyone young and old 2 or 4 wheeled taking place all over the city. We would really love it if you would consider being a part of it. As a club registered to display you get to be right in the heart of the bike section. There is also the option for individuals to register to attend so membership to a club or organisation is not a requirement of attending.
Last year saw over 130’000 people attend the event over the 2 days. With this years added attraction of real competitive racing the expectation for a larger audience is almost guaranteed, weather permitting of course. Due to the layout of the event over the centre of the city the event whilst busy never feels crowded and there will be plenty to see in areas less noisy and busy as folks with the older vehicles are happy to take up space of green areas close to good food and beer outlets.
If you’ve never been to Coventry then this is the perfect excuse to visit our excellent transport museum who will have displays outside the museum as part of their contribution to the event. We also have 2 cathedrals, one modern and one not so which unfortunately suffered devastating destruction during the blitz in 1940. These 3 wonderful attractions are within easy walking distance of all the main attractions of the event itself.
We hope that you will give it some real consideration and would love to see as many of you as possible join us on the first weekend in June (2nd & 3rd).
